I have two questions which would be asked after the following statements. I am a single, retired civil service worker receiving a pension for $57,000. I am also employed in the private sector and received  $89,000 in income. My AGI for the year is $146,000. I had paid off the mortgage for my home so now I am only responsible for the property tax. My 33 year old daughter is a civil service worker with the AGI of $41,000. She is been residing with me in my home. Question # 1: Can I claim the filing status of Head of household since I may have a qualifying person in the household?  And question  #2: If I could claim the HOH, my daughter doesn’t check the box in the Standard Deduction area for “Someone can claim you as a dependent”  on her tax return?  Her filing status would be Single.
